DOGE has ended, leading to market disruption
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



In April, Elon Musk began distancing himself from his role at DOGE, leading to its dissolution eight months before its charter’s expiration. His contentious tenure in Washington involved aggressive budget cuts and clashes with officials, culminating in a physical altercation with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ent. Following Musk’s departure, his ally Steve Davis attempted to lead DOGE, but faced opposition and was quickly sidelined by the White House. Ultimately, DOGE ceased to exist, leaving behind a legacy of increased government spending and strained relationships.
